#ef76d2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ef76d2 is composed of 93.7% red, 46.3%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.6% magenta, 12.1%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 314.4 degrees, a saturation of 79.1% and a lightness of 70%. #ef76d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ffecff with #df00a5.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

Shades and Tints of #ef76d2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040003 is the darkest color, while #fdf1f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#ef76d2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4b1b3 is the less saturated color, while #fb6ad8 is the most saturated one.
